Limestone Country Club is a 18-hole, par-71 golf course in Limestone, Maine, United States. It measures 6,753 yards from the white/blue tees with a course rating of 71.6 and slope rating of 124. The toughest hole is the par-4 10th, 454 yards. Scorecards for Red (Ladies), WHITE/BLUE tees are listed below.
